The NIU KQi1 Pro punches well above its weight for budget-conscious riders who still want a taste of premium engineering. With a 500W peak power motor, it confidently tackles 12% inclines and hits a 15.5MPH top speed, making it ideal for short urban hops where reliability matters. The 8.5-inch solid tires eliminate flat worries, while the dual braking system—front drum and rear regenerative—delivers predictable stops in wet or dry conditions. For riders tired of scooters that feel flimsy or underpowered, this model offers a surprisingly robust build and UL2271/2272 certification, ensuring real peace of mind.

In real-world use, the KQi1 Pro shines for daily commutes up to 10 miles, though the advertised 14.3-mile range is best achieved in ideal conditions—expect closer to 10–12 miles with mixed terrain and frequent stops. The 65W fast charger is a standout, replenishing the battery notably quicker than rivals in its class. Folding it down takes just two swift motions, and at 29.8 lbs, it’s manageable to carry onto buses or store under a desk. However, the solid tires, while maintenance-free, deliver a stiff ride on cracked pavement or cobblestones—shock absorption is minimal, and comfort drops on longer or rougher routes.

Compared to the pricier NIU 100P, the KQi1 Pro trades suspension and pneumatic tires for a lower cost and simpler upkeep. It’s the smarter pick for riders prioritizing low maintenance and urban reliability over plush comfort or off-road capability. While it lacks the 100P’s 9.5-inch air-filled tires and smoother ride, it wins on value and durability for short-haul commuters. If you need a no-fuss, affordable entry into the NIU ecosystem, this is your gateway—offering core smart features, solid safety, and brand-backed warranty support without breaking stride.

The NIU 100P hits a sweet spot between performance, comfort, and price—earning its title as the best value for money in NIU’s lineup. Equipped with a 600W peak motor, it climbs 15% hills with ease and sustains a 17.4MPH top speed, making it a confident city rider. The real game-changer is the 36mm dual-stroke suspension, which transforms bumpy sidewalks and uneven pavement into a controlled, float-like glide. Paired with 9.5-inch pneumatic tires, this scooter absorbs impacts like few others in its class, offering a level of comfort typically seen on more expensive models.

During extended rides, the 18-mile range holds up well for round-trip commutes under 8 miles, especially when using eco mode to stretch battery life. The 38.1 lb frame strikes a balance—light enough to carry upstairs or onto transit, yet sturdy enough to handle daily abuse. The front drum and rear regenerative braking provide reliable stopping power, though wet pavement demands extra caution. While the Bluetooth app integration adds convenience with remote unlock and speed customization, the lack of front lighting beyond basic reflectors is a noticeable omission for night riders relying on visibility.

When stacked against the KQi1 Pro, the 100P justifies its higher cost with vastly superior ride quality and hill performance. It’s a clear upgrade for anyone spending more than 20 minutes on their scooter daily. Compared to the 100F, it lacks turn signals but offers a nearly identical ride experience—making the decision come down to whether active signaling is a must-have. For most urban riders, the 100P delivers the optimal blend of comfort, capability, and smart features, positioning it as the most balanced choice in NIU’s mid-tier range.

When all-terrain dominance is the goal, the NIU 300P stands tall as a rugged, high-performance machine built for adventure beyond paved streets. Boasting a 900W peak motor and 20MPH top speed, it powers through gravel, dirt paths, and steep 20% inclines with authority few competitors match. The XL 10.5-inch tubeless pneumatic tires deliver exceptional grip and cushioning, while the all-terrain suspension smooths out punishing surfaces—making it a go-to for suburban riders, trail explorers, or those facing poorly maintained roads. This is a scooter that doesn’t just commute—it conquers.

On test rides across mixed terrain, the 30-mile range proved realistic under moderate use, especially when leveraging the FOC sine wave controller that optimizes energy delivery and reduces heat buildup. The triple-braking system—featuring front and rear disc brakes plus an electric rear brake—instills confidence during high-speed descents or sudden stops. The Halo headlight floods the path ahead with bright, wide illumination, a critical upgrade for low-light safety. At 42 lbs, portability takes a hit, and folding requires two hands, but the weight is a fair trade for its tank-like stability and 265 lb weight capacity.

Next to the K200P, the 300P offers more raw power and terrain-ready design, but at a steeper cost and slightly heavier frame. It’s less about efficiency and more about off-road readiness and aggressive handling. For riders who regularly encounter unpaved roads or crave a scooter that doubles as an explorer’s tool, the 300P is unmatched. While the KQi Air is lighter and sleeker, the 300P wins on traction, braking power, and durability—offering a premium, adventure-focused experience that justifies every ounce and extra feature.

The NIU KQi Air redefines what’s possible in a lightweight commuter scooter, earning its title as the best overall with a rare fusion of performance, portability, and polish. Weighing just 26.2 lbs, it’s one of the lightest full-featured electric scooters on the market—yet it doesn’t sacrifice power, delivering a 20MPH top speed and an astonishing 31-mile range thanks to its efficient drivetrain and high-capacity battery. The 9.5-inch tubeless fat tires offer both cushion and puncture resistance, while the wide deck and handlebars promote a stable, fatigue-free stance on longer rides. This is a scooter built for speed, style, and seamless urban integration.

In real-world testing, the KQi Air excels for commuters who carry their scooter—whether up subway stairs, onto trains, or into offices. The NFC smart lock makes securing it quick and intuitive, while the NIU app provides deep customization, from cruise control to regenerative braking levels. The integrated turn signals and horn are standout safety features, drastically improving visibility and communication in traffic. On rough pavement, the lack of suspension is noticeable, but the tubeless tires absorb most vibrations better than expected. Charging is relatively slow compared to rivals with fast-charging tech, which may frustrate riders needing quick top-ups.

Compared to the K200P, the KQi Air offers similar speed and range but in a significantly lighter and more portable package. It’s a better fit for those who value easy transport and smart aesthetics over maximum shock absorption. While the 300P dominates off-road, the KQi Air wins in urban agility and rider convenience. With its premium materials, sleek carbon fiber-inspired design, and comprehensive safety suite, it delivers a complete, no-compromise experience—making it the most well-rounded scooter in NIU’s catalog for discerning city riders.

For riders who demand maximum range without sacrificing portability, the NIU K200P is a powerhouse built to go the distance. With an upgraded 7.8Ah, 365Wh battery, it delivers a class-leading 33.6-mile range—a 35% boost over its predecessor—making it the best long-range option in NIU’s lineup. The 700W peak motor pushes it to 20MPH with brisk acceleration, and the 32mm dual-tube suspension teams up with 10-inch tubeless pneumatic tires to smooth out urban potholes and uneven sidewalks. This is a scooter engineered for endurance, ideal for daily commuters covering 10+ miles round-trip.

On extended rides, the K200P proves its mettle: the low rolling resistance tires enhance efficiency, and the FOC controller ensures smooth power delivery and minimal energy waste. The halo headlight and turn signals boost nighttime visibility, while IPX5 water resistance adds peace of mind during sudden showers. At 39.7 lbs, it’s easy to fold and carry short distances, though it’s not as effortless as the KQi Air. The front drum and rear e-brake system provide solid stopping power, but lack the bite of full disc brakes found on the 300P—especially at higher speeds or on wet roads.

Against the KQi Air, the K200P trades some portability for vastly superior range and slightly better shock absorption. Compared to the 100P, it’s a clear upgrade in every performance metric. It’s not the lightest or the most off-road-capable, but for riders who need maximum mileage and reliable urban comfort, it’s unmatched. While the 300P offers more power, the K200P delivers the best balance of range, ride quality, and real-world usability—making it the top pick for long-haul commuters who refuse to charge daily.

The NIU 100F carves its niche as the best scooter with turn signals, blending urban practicality with standout safety features in a sleek, portable package. With a 600W peak motor, it matches the 100P in power and speed—hitting 17.4MPH and handling 15% inclines with ease—making it a reliable choice for city commutes. The 9.5-inch pneumatic tires and spacious footboard deliver a stable, comfortable ride, while the foldable handlebar reduces storage footprint significantly, fitting easily in car trunks or tight apartments. But the real differentiator is the integrated turn signals and LED lighting, which dramatically improve rider visibility and communication in traffic—rare at this price point.

In daily use, the 100F performs like a refined city machine: the front drum and rear regenerative brakes offer consistent stopping, and the Bluetooth-enabled NIU app allows for speed tuning, auto-cruise, and remote locking. The 38.8 lb weight is manageable, though the folding mechanism requires two hands and a bit more effort than one-handed models. Like the 100P, it lacks advanced front lighting—relying on reflectors rather than a bright headlamp—limiting its effectiveness in dark environments. The 18-mile range is adequate for short to mid-length commutes but may require frequent charging for heavy users.

Compared to the 100P, the 100F offers nearly identical performance and comfort but adds turn signals and a foldable stem, making it more versatile for transport. It’s a smarter choice for riders who prioritize active safety features and easy storage over raw power or range. While the KQi Air is lighter and faster, the 100F delivers a more accessible price point with targeted upgrades. For urbanites who want greater visibility and peace of mind without stepping up to premium models, the 100F is a compelling, safety-first option that fills a critical gap in the market.

How to Choose the Right NIU Electric Scooter

Choosing the right electric scooter can feel overwhelming, but focusing on a few key features will help you find the perfect NIU model for your needs. Here’s a breakdown of the most important factors to consider:

Range and Battery Capacity

Range is arguably the most crucial factor, especially if you plan on commuting or taking longer rides. NIU scooters offer a variety of ranges, from around 14 miles (KQi1 Pro) to over 33 miles (K200P). Consider your typical trip length and add a buffer for unexpected detours or hills. A larger battery capacity (measured in Watt-hours – Wh) directly translates to a longer range. However, bigger batteries also add weight to the scooter. If you prioritize portability, you might accept a slightly shorter range. Factors like rider weight, terrain, and speed also impact actual range, so it’s wise to underestimate the stated range slightly.

Motor Power & Performance

Motor power dictates how easily your scooter can handle hills and accelerate. NIU scooters utilize both rated power (continuous power) and peak power (maximum power for short bursts). Higher peak power is beneficial for quick acceleration and tackling inclines. A motor with 300-500W is sufficient for flat urban environments, but if you live in a hilly area or frequently carry cargo, consider models with 600W or higher (like the 300P or 100F). The ability to climb hills easily contributes to a more enjoyable and safer ride.

Suspension and Tire Type

Ride comfort is significantly impacted by the suspension system and tire type. NIU scooters offer a range of options. Models like the 300P and K200P feature all-terrain suspension, designed to absorb bumps and vibrations on uneven surfaces. This is ideal if you encounter rough roads, gravel, or dirt paths. Solid tires (KQi1 Pro) are puncture-proof and require minimal maintenance, but they offer a less comfortable ride. Pneumatic (air-filled) tires (KQi Air, 100P) provide better shock absorption and a smoother ride, but they are susceptible to punctures. Tubeless pneumatic tires offer a balance – they are more resistant to punctures than traditional tubes and provide excellent comfort.

Safety Features

NIU prioritizes safety, and several features contribute to a secure riding experience. Look for models with:

  • Braking System: Dual braking systems (like the combination of drum and regenerative braking) offer superior stopping power.
  • Lights: Bright headlights, taillights, and turn signals (100F) are essential for visibility, especially during low-light conditions.
  • UL Certification: NIU scooters are UL certified, ensuring they meet stringent safety standards.
  • Smart Features: Some models offer app connectivity for remote locking and speed customization.

Other Features:

  • Portability: Consider the scooter’s weight and folding mechanism if you need to carry it on public transport or store it in a small space.
  • App Connectivity: The NIU app provides useful features like scooter locking, speed settings, and ride statistics.
  • Build Quality & Warranty: NIU offers a 2-year warranty on all its scooters, providing peace of mind.

FAQs

What is the typical range I can expect from a NIU electric scooter?

The range of a NIU electric scooter varies by model, from around 14 miles (KQi1 Pro) to over 33 miles (K200P). Actual range depends on factors like rider weight, terrain, and speed, so it’s best to underestimate the stated range.

Are NIU scooters safe to ride?

Yes, NIU prioritizes safety. Their scooters feature dual braking systems, bright lights, and are UL certified to meet stringent safety standards. Many models also include smart features like app connectivity for remote locking.

What’s the difference between solid and pneumatic tires on NIU scooters?

Solid tires, like those on the KQi1 Pro, are puncture-proof and low-maintenance but provide a less comfortable ride. Pneumatic (air-filled) tires offer better shock absorption and a smoother ride, but are susceptible to punctures. Tubeless pneumatic tires offer a balance of both.

How does motor power affect performance in a NIU electric scooter?

Higher motor power allows for easier hill climbing and faster acceleration. A motor with 300-500W is suitable for flat areas, while models with 600W or higher (like the 300P or 100F) are better for hills or carrying cargo.
